It's very important. Anand, I want to stop right here for a second. You know what I realize, uh, there are people out here who may not understand what we mean when we say private 5G, if you wouldn't mind it, define that for them.
Yeah, look, I think, uh, if, if, if you think about the, the, the whole, the whole journey of cellular industry two G was all about voice with 3G you had, you know, some amount of data. 4G had a lot of data. 5G is all about data.
Uh, high speed, low latency connections. Now, if you think about private 5G, think about people having private deployments for their own spectrum for things like, uh, critical infrastructure for manufacturing, for factories, et cetera. These were not connected in the past and now they're getting securely connected with private 5G because private 5G gives them that, um, low level latency that gives them the high performance that you cannot get with something like wifi, right?
Right. So those deployments about connecting these factory floors, connecting utilities and gas connecting critical infrastructure are on the rise with private 5G deployments. So again, for our audience here, what we're talking about is slicing off a section of the spectrum in a given geographic area for a particular customer.
And with the, with the power of 5G, that spectrum space will actually be more secure, faster and more stable than what you're getting from your typical wifi out there. Right? So this is a, a 5G replacing wifi play.
Anand, I first heard about this couple of years ago. I said hotdog, I can't wait, but I'm still waiting. Why ha is it been security that's held it up a lack of security, or why haven't we seen it come on faster?
I think if you think about the deployments of private 5G, right, or, or the, or the industries that are going are looking at private 5G. They also been some of the industries that generally speaking have been, uh, the most slow moving industries, like if I were to say it right, or the most conservative in terms of how change happens. Uh, but they're also, uh, driving some of the most important aspects is critical infrastructure is utility, it's oil and gas, it's mining, it's your manufacturing factory flow.
So the, the constraints are high. These have not been corrected in the past. Many of these have been completely disconnected or built on legacy architectures, flat layer two networks, right?
So it's been a, it's been a slower journey to get the proof of concepts going. The, the, the architecture going, et cetera. I don't think it's because they're not aware of security.
Most of these, uh, manufacturing utility or oil and gas, uh, or even public sector customers use enterprise grade security on the IT side. And as they get onto the operational technology side, they want to ensure that they have the same level of controls, the same sophistication, the same best in class security to protect that factory floor. Because now if, just imagine if your factory floor is having a, uh, an attack like that be, that will have a lot of, uh, business impact if your utility, if your oil and gas is having that can have even more impact.
So these are very, very important. Um, I would say infrastructures that they're just being thoughtful about it. It takes time.

So what we announced in February was an end-to-end private 5G security solution and services in collaboration with an ecosystem of private 5G partners bringing together the Palo Alto enterprise grade security and, and the private 5G partner integrations and services, allowing our customers, allowing organizations to easily deploy, to manage and secure their networks throughout the entire Fiji journey from day minus one, day zero, and then day end on an ongoing basis. The launch addresses the need and desire for validated integrations and it furthers our vision as a company of an integrated ecosystem to safeguard and secure these deployments. Like we are all seeing, uh, the, the convergence of ai, we are seeing zero trust, we are seeing regulatory and compliance mandates, and Palo Alto Networks 5G Security will help the organizations protect themselves against those latest threats, ensuring comprehensive security across all evolving landscape.
We've seen, we've seen the, the, um, the threat landscape have tremendous scale, tremendous sophistication. The attackers get more and more sophisticated every single day. So what we've done is that we've done via our lab testing via proven architectures and with customers, and what we've done is that three or four types of partners.
The first is organizations building new private 5G networks with partners like cel dwe Attire can easily secure the radio networks to integrations with Palo Alto Networks 5G Security. Then you have companies like NetScout that provide the network visibility. That helps me very easily map, um, MZ or SIM cards and set policies based on endpoints to point security because not always can we get it because some systems are still closed.
Then we partner with Nvidia, right, to scale these AI part applications because in some cases you want to intelligently offload traffic off the network because if I'm, if I'm streaming for example, um, a a, a robotic machine sending a video stream, I may not want to process that, that stream once I decide that that is not something I wanna do security processing on. So with the power of what we do with intelligent traffic offload with, with what we are doing with work with Nvidia, we are able to do that. And last but not the least with NTD data, trusted consulting services and solutions help customers facilitate that deployment, their management to secure the private 5G networks for a complete and full managed solution.
